Todd's birth date was listed as 1962. The phone number (617) 244-2287 is Todd’s. In addition to Newton, Todd also lived in Lowell, Newton Center, New Bedford and one other city. Todd has reached 62 years of age. 44 Madison Ave #46, Newton, Ma 02460 is where Todd lives.